So for the marsh harriers I was photographing (see previous post) I couldn't get close enough for really good pictures (with my 300mm + 1.4 conv) But i wanted to photograph this birds anyhow, so I thought of how i could photograph them with the limited range I have. So with more space in the frame, but there had to be something of the environment and some atmosphere. With this in mind I figured to photograph them against the light when the sun was setting, to get something different than normal. This is the result for now.
